About this school

Spring Mills Elementary School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Highland, Oakland County. The school has 405 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Huron Valley Schools school district. It serves grades Kโ€“5 in a suburban setting. The school employs 22.7 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 17.8:1. 47% of students are proficient in reading. 32% are proficient in maths. Free & reduced-price lunch

144 of the school's 405 students (36%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 129 qualify for free lunch and 15 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
